Erreur: $ is not a function
Bonjour,
j'ai fais une directive angularjs et je me trouve confronté à un problème. Lorsque j'exécute le script, j'obtiens cette erreur:
'$ is not defined'.
J'ai pourtant inclure les scripts correctement.
Code:
1 2 3 4 5 6
| <script src="../vendor/js/jquery.min.js"></script>
<script src="../vendor/js/angular.min.js"></script>
<script src="../public/assets/js/routes.js"></script>
<script src="../public/assets/js/services.js"></script>
<script src="../public/assets/js/directives.js"></script>
<script src="../public/assets/js/controllers.js"></script> |
Voici la directive :
Code:
1 2 3 4 5 6 7 8 9
| angular.module('directives', [])
.directive('editItem', [function() {
return function(scope, element, attrs) {
element.bind('click', function() {
alert($('body'));
}
});
};
}]); |